NT17NW 38 1323 7835.

The outer end of The Craigs (NT 132 783) bears the ruin of a two-storeyed 17th century house and has been cut away to accommodate the lower storey.

RCAHMS 1929, visited 1927

The two gable ends and one wall of a house, oriented N-S, appear in a photograph taken at least 60 years ago.

Miss Reid, undated

NT 1323 7835. All that remains of this old house is the SE corner, standing to a height of 1.3m, and a 6.0m length of the E wall. It is not certain that this house was of 17th century date (Miss Reid, Black Castle, South Queensferry).

Visited by OS (BS) 14 August 1974
